Brooklyn Dumpling Shop, an automated restaurant based on the iconic Automat, recently opened its first location in Philadelphia, the city that hosted the birth of the historic Automat.
The recent Philadelphia opening, nearly two years after Brooklyn Dumpling Shop's first opening in Manhattan in 2021, was featured in The Philadelphia Inquirer.
Philadelphia franchisees Nick Sordoni, Stephen Hudacek and Alex Flack, none of whom have food industry experience, plan to have at least 30 Brooklyn Dumpling Shops in Philadelphia and Camden County, New Jersey.
The historic Horn & Hardart Automat opened its first restaurant in Philadelphia in 1888 and grew to 157 restaurants in Philadelphia and New York.
The last Horn & Hardart Automat restaurant closed in 1991 in Manhattan.
